Why Wimauma Properties Need Professional Pool Deck Cleaning

Well water iron staining is the overwhelming challenge in Wimauma — it affects every property, every surface, and every aspect of exterior cleaning. Standard pressure washing with Wimauma well water literally makes surfaces more orange, not less. We bring supplemental water or use inline iron filtration on every Wimauma job because the local water supply is the primary cause of the staining we're hired to remove. Homeowners who have tried DIY pressure washing with their own hose water are often confused about why their driveways look worse afterward.

The agricultural dust from surrounding farm operations adds a secondary layer of red-brown particulate on top of the iron staining. During tilling, planting, and harvest seasons, fine phosphate-rich soil becomes airborne and settles on every surface within miles. This agricultural dust contains its own iron content that oxidizes on contact with moisture, reinforcing the rust staining cycle. Cleaning Wimauma properties is a two-phase process: chemical iron removal first, then standard pressure washing — never the reverse.

Is pool deck cleaning safe for my pool?

Absolutely. We take precautions to protect your pool water, filtration system, and equipment during cleaning. Our cleaning solutions are pool-safe and biodegradable. We recommend turning off your pool pump during cleaning as a precaution.

How often should I clean my pool deck?

We recommend pool deck cleaning every 6-12 months in Florida. The constant moisture and warm temperatures create ideal conditions for rapid algae and organic growth that can make your deck dangerously slippery.

Why did my Wimauma driveway look MORE orange after I pressure washed it myself?

Your well water is the culprit. Wimauma wells draw through phosphate-rich rock with extremely high iron content. Every gallon of well water you spray on concrete deposits more iron, which oxidizes into rust on contact with air. Pressure washing with your own hose water essentially adds a fresh coat of iron staining. We bring our own filtered water supply and pre-treat existing stains with an iron-specific chemical remover before cleaning.

Is there any way to stop the orange staining from coming back on my Wimauma concrete?

You can significantly slow it with a high-quality concrete sealer applied after cleaning. The sealer creates a barrier that prevents iron-rich water from penetrating the concrete pores. However, in Wimauma, the well water exposure is constant — sprinklers, rain runoff, and even morning dew carry iron — so the sealer will eventually wear through. We recommend re-cleaning and re-sealing every 12-18 months for the best long-term results.
